Tarjetas de Memoria (Repeticion Espaciada) Paso A Paso


Tarjetas de Memoria (Repeticion Espaciada) funciona en tres pasos: abrir la herramienta, agregar tus tarjetas, luego estudiarlas. Esta pagina detalla lo que espera cada paso.


Paso 1 - abrir la herramienta

Ve a Tarjetas de Memoria (Repeticion Espaciada). No necesitas instalar nada ni iniciar sesion antes de empezar.


Paso 2 - agregar tus tarjetas

Escribe la pregunta en "Front (question)", escribe la respuesta en "Back (answer)", luego haz clic en "Add card" (o presiona Enter en cualquiera de los dos campos). Repite para cada tarjeta que quieras en el conjunto.


Paso 3 - estudiar el conjunto

El area de estudio muestra el frente de una tarjeta a la vez. Haz clic en "Show answer" para voltearla, luego marcala como "I knew it" para dejarla de lado en esta pasada, o "Still learning" para mantenerla en la cola; Shuffle aleatoriza el orden de estudio.

Las tarjetas se guardan en este navegador mediante almacenamiento local, asi que sobreviven a una recarga de pagina; exporta un backup (JSON) antes de borrar los datos del navegador o cambiar de dispositivo, ya que ninguno de los dos se sincroniza automaticamente.

Esta es una ayuda de estudio simple, no un programador de repeticion espaciada - no hay ningun algoritmo que decida cuando vuelve a aparecer una tarjeta; "Study all again" simplemente borra la marca de conocida de cada tarjeta, asi que todo el conjunto vuelve a la cola.
